Definition of cloudily - Reverso English Dictionary
Adverb
1.
overcastRare in a way that is covered with cloudsRare
- The sky was cloudily darkening before the storm.
2.
appearanceRare with a cloudy appearance or textureRare
- The water in the glass swirled cloudily.
3.
confusionRare in a manner suggesting confusion or lack of awarenessRare
- He looked at me cloudily, not understanding the question.
